Dulong-Petit law (P. Dulong, A.T. Petit; 1819) The molar heat capacity is around to equal to the three times the ideal gas constant: C = 3 R.

Mach number is the ratio of velocity of source to the velocity of sound. Mach Number = Velocity of Source / Velocity of Sound .
